Ingredients You’ll Need
- 1 can refrigerated cinnamon rolls (with icing), conveniently prepped for a quick breakfast.
- 3 large eggs, for a rich and creamy custard base.
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ract, to enhance the overall sweetness and flavor.
- 1 teaspoon cinnamon, for that warm, inviting spice that defines the dish.
- Butter for the pan, for a beautiful golden crust and added flavor.
How to Make
Prepare the Cinnamon Rolls
Start by opening the can of refrigerated cinnamon rolls. The delightful pop as the can opens is just the beginning of your culinary adventure. Carefully separate each roll and set them aside. Using a sharp knife, cut each roll into four bite-sized pieces. This will allow for maximum flavor absorption during the cooking process, ensuring that each piece becomes a little flavor bomb of cinnamon goodness.
Make the Custard Mixture
In a medium mixing bowl, crack the three large eggs and whisk them together until well combined. Add in one teaspoon of vanilla extract and one teaspoon of cinnamon, stirring until the mixture is smooth. This custard is what will elevate your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ites from ordinary to extraordinary, as it infuses each piece with a rich, creamy texture and a fragrant sweetness.
Heat the Pan
Next, place a non-stick skillet over medium heat and add a generous pat of butter. Allow the butter to melt completely, swirling it around the pan to ensure an even coating. The butter not only adds flavor but also helps create that beautiful golden crust on the outside of your bites. Once the butter is sizzling and fragrant, you are ready to add the cinnamon roll pieces.
Cook the Cinnamon Roll Bites
Carefully dip the bite-sized pieces of cinnamon roll into the custard mixture, ensuring they are well-coated. Once dipped, place them in the hot skillet, leaving space between each piece to allow for even cooking. Cook the bites for about 2-3 minutes on each side or until they are golden brown and crispy. The warmth of the skillet will help the insides remain soft and gooey, while the outside develops a delightful crunch.
Drizzle with Icing
As the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ites finish cooking, take the icing that comes with the cinnamon rolls and gently warm it in the microwave for about 10-15 seconds until it’s pourable. Once your bites are perfectly cooked, transfer them to a serving plate and generously drizzle the warm icing over the top. This final touch adds an irresistible sweetness that will have everyone reaching for more.

Tips for Success
- Make sure to preheat your skillet properly. A hot pan ensures a crispy exterior while keeping the insides soft.
- Experiment with different flavored icing by adding a splash of almond extract or a dash of orange zest.
- For a healthier twist, consider using whole eggs or egg whites in the custard mixture.
- To prevent sticking, use a non-stick skillet or add a touch more butter if needed during cooking.
- Don’t overcrowd the pan. Cook in batches if necessary to ensure even cooking and a perfect golden crust.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Not allowing the pan to heat properly before adding the cinnamon roll pieces can lead to soggy bites.
- Overcrowding the pan can prevent even cooking and lead to uneven textures.
- Failing to coat the cinnamon roll pieces thoroughly in the custard can result in dry bites.
- Ignoring the cooking time can lead to burnt outsides with raw insides, so keep an eye on them.
- Not warming the icing before drizzling can prevent it from spreading evenly.
Storage & Meal Prep
- These bites are best enjoyed fresh, but they can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
- To reheat, simply pop them in the microwave for 15-30 seconds until warmed through.
- For meal prep, you can prepare the cinnamon rolls and custard mixture ahead of time, then assemble and cook when ready to serve.
- Freeze any leftovers in a single layer on a baking sheet, then transfer to a freezer bag for up to a month.
- Thaw frozen bites in the refrigerator overnight before reheating for the best texture.
